Stayed here in January 2011 as part of our month long honeymoon in New Zealand.
Blenheim was one of my favourite areas of the South Island, partially because staying at Walnut Block was just so utterly relaxing!
The cottages really do face onto the vineyard and we spent a couple of tipsy evenings cooking on the BBQ and drinking local wines and watching the fabulous sunset. The owners' dog came over to play but was very well behaved and just sat on the decking with us, fetching sticks when we threw them, but knew not to come into the cottage itself.
The cottages are very modern but this doesn't clash with the scenery outside. Spacious inside with tv and wifi and a little kitchenette, and a great big comfy bed.
Location wise, you're not far from Blenheim, which has a big supermarket on the outskirts to buy fresh food to cook on the (gas) BBQ.
The owners don't interfere - they left the cottage open for us (that's NZ for you) and we only met them properly when we went to pay on the final day. The whole experience felt very private, just what we wanted on honeymoon.
During our stay we booked 'Wine Tours By Bike' which was just SO much fun - I would thoroughly recommend this to anyone! Run by an English man, he'll come to pick you up from outside the cottage in a minibus and drop you off at the end of the day (by which point you've had at least a litre of wine and are ready to fall asleep on the decking...!)
